Our hospital is a newly renovated 16,000 square foot, 24-hour referral and emergency hospital located in Yonkers, NY. We are under new management and house a team of 100 caring professionals across various disciplines, including Emergency Medicine with 24/7 Patient Care, Internal Medicine, Radiation Oncology, Medical Oncology, Cardiology, Dermatology, and Surgery.
We are seeking two Criticalists who share our passion for patient care and are interested in a collaborative environment.
Our state-of-the-art facility offers cutting-edge technology and equipment, including a 16-slice Toshiba CT, 1.5T GE MRI, TruBeam Radiation with Stereotactic and IMRT capabilities, Sonocure Ultrasound Aspirator, Operating Microscope, GE Logic S8 Vet Ultrasound, Jet Ventilator, Storz and Olympus Scopes, Arthrex Tower, Fluoroscopy, and a Physical Therapy Suite with Underwater Treadmill. Additional technologies include IDEXX, Nova, CUBEX, Urinalysis SediVue, PT/PTT equipment, in-house labs, Antech Imaging Services, and innovative PIMS technology utilizing EzVet and Smartflow via mobile platforms.
